Quality Control of HMA Sample Clauses

Quality Control of HMA. 3.1.4.1 Contractor Quality Control shall include production and placement Inspection and Testing and shall apply to all tons used in the City of Manchester. The Contractor shall be prepared to discuss and present, at the pre-paving conference, their understanding of quality control for this Contract. Job mix formula quality control testing is to be performed by the Contractor at the start of plant production and in conjunction with the calibration of the plant for the JMF. It should be recognized that the aggregates produced by the plant might not satisfy the gradation requirements or produce a mix that exactly meets the JMF. In those instances, it will be necessary to re-evaluate and re-design the mix using plant- produced aggregates. Specimens should be prepared and the optimum asphalt binder content determined in the same manner as for the original design tests. A revised JMF will need to be submitted and a new control strip constructed prior to approval and full production.
